Jogging routes around Bezalles traverse a landscape characterized by gently rolling countryside, often featuring open fields and small wooded areas. The region's terrain offers varied running experiences, from flat paths to routes with modest elevation changes. These paths are suitable for those seeking a tranquil run through rural settings. The area provides a network of trails that connect local villages and natural spaces.

There are over a dozen running routes around Bezalles, offering a variety of experiences for different fitness levels. You can find 13 distinct routes on komoot, ranging from easy loops to more challenging trails.
Yes, Bezalles offers several easy running rout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a relaxed jog. One excellent option is the Running loop from Leudon-en-Brie, which is 2.8 miles (4.6 km) long and features minimal elevation changes.
The jogging trails in Bezalles primarily traverse gently rolling countryside, characterized by open fields, small wooded areas, and paths connecting local villages. You'll find a mix of flat sections and routes with modest elevation changes, providing varied terrain for your run.
For experienced runners seeking a longer challenge, Bezalles has several moderate to difficult routes. The Running loop from Chevru is a good choice, covering 12.9 km (8 miles) with some elevation gain, offering a more extended workout through the local landscape.
Absolutely. Many of the running routes around Bezalles are designed as circular loops, allowing you to start and finish in the same location. Examples include the Running loop from Bannost-Villegagnon and the Running loop from Chartronges.
Spring and autumn generally offer the most pleasant conditions for running in Bezalles, with mild temperatures and beautiful scenery. Summer can be warm, so early morning or late evening runs are advisable. Winter running is possible, but trails might be muddy or icy, so appropriate footwear is recommended.
Many of the easier and moderate routes in Bezalles are suitable for families, especially those with older children who enjoy running. The relatively gentle terrain and scenic rural paths make for an enjoyable outing. Consider shorter, flatter loops for younger family members.
Generally, the rural running trails around Bezalles are dog-friendly. However, it's always recommended to keep your dog on a leash, especially when passing through agricultural areas or near livestock. Always carry water for your pet and clean up after them.
While Bezalles is known for its tranquil rural setting rather than dramatic viewpoints, the routes offer picturesque views of open farmland and occasional tree lines. You'll experience the quiet charm of the French countryside, passing through small villages and natural spaces.
The running routes in Bezalles are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 5.0 stars. Runners often praise the peaceful rural environment, the varied terrain, and the well-maintained paths that make for an enjoyable and accessible jogging experience.
Yes, for those looking for a more challenging run, Bezalles offers routes with greater distances and more significant elevation changes. The Running loop from Dagny, at nearly 10 km, provides a good workout with its rolling hills and varied landscape.
As many routes start from local villages, you can typically find parking in or near the village centers where the loops begin. It's advisable to check local signage for any parking restrictions, but generally, rural areas offer accessible parking options.
